直播APP开发:成本与预算的深入解析
本文目录导读:
- <"http://#id1" title="需求分析" "">需求分析
- <"http://#id2" title="设计与开发" "">设计与开发
- <"http://#id3" title="测试与上线" "">测试与上线
- <"http://#id4" title="成本预算" "">成本预算
在当今数字化时代,直播APP已经成为了一个非常火热的市场,从娱乐、教育到商业,直播APP的用途广泛,吸引了大量的用户,对于想要开发直播APP的企业或个人,需要投入多少资金呢?本文将从多个方面深入解析开发一个直播APP的成本。
需求分析
在开始开发之前,首先需要进行详细的需求分析,这包括对目标用户、功能需求、设计风格以及技术实现方式的调研,这一阶段是至关重要的,因为它将直接影响后续的开发成本,为了确保需求分析的准确性,可能需要聘请专业的市场调研团队或咨询相关领域的专家。
设计与开发
1、界面设计:一个优秀的界面设计能够吸引用户并提高用户体验,界面设计需要根据目标用户的需求和习惯进行定制,这可能需要聘请专业的UI设计师,还需要考虑不同设备和操作系统的兼容性问题。
2、开发环境:搭建开发环境需要购买或租赁服务器、数据库和其他必要的软件,还需要配置网络环境和安全设置以确保直播的稳定性和安全性。
3、开发语言与框架:选择合适的开发语言和框架能够提高开发效率并降低成本,iOS平台通常使用Swift或Objective-C进行开发,而Android平台则使用Java或Kotlin,React Native、Flutter等跨平台框架也是不错的选择。
4、功能实现:直播APP的核心功能包括实时音视频传输、用户管理、内容推荐等,这些功能的实现需要开发人员具备丰富的技术经验,以确保APP的性能和稳定性。
测试与上线
1、测试:测试是确保APP质量和稳定性的重要环节,测试工作包括功能测试、性能测试、安全测试和用户体验测试等,测试人员需要对每个功能进行详细测试,以确保没有遗漏或错误。
2、上线与部署:上线前需要将APP提交给各大应用商店进行审核,审核周期因应用商店而异,但通常需要一定的时间,上线前还需要进行最后的调试和优化工作,以确保APP的性能和用户体验达到最佳状态。
3、持续优化与迭代:上线后还需要根据用户反馈和市场变化对APP进行持续优化和迭代,这包括修复BUG、增加新功能、优化用户体验等,持续优化和迭代能够提高APP的市场竞争力,吸引更多用户并保持用户活跃度。
成本预算
根据上述分析,我们可以得出开发一个直播APP的成本预算主要包括以下方面:
1、人力成本:开发人员、设计师、测试人员的工资和福利等。
2、技术成本:购买或租赁服务器、数据库和其他软件的费用,以及开发和测试过程中使用的技术资源和工具的费用。
3、运营成本:上线后的推广费用、维护费用以及持续优化和迭代所需的费用等。
4、其他成本:包括办公租金、设备购置等其他杂项费用。
开发一个直播APP的成本预算需要根据具体需求而定,在制定预算时,建议充分考虑每个环节的费用,并进行合理的评估和预测,为了降低成本并提高效率,可以考虑采用外包或众包的方式获取资源,以及选择合适的开发语言和框架来提高开发效率。
版权声明
本文仅代表作者观点,不代表米安网络立场。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。